I took my vette to a local speed shop that was having a dyno day to see how my numbers look since my recent Vortec head swap. I made 2 runs including A/F measurements. I suspected I was a bit rich and I was. So I have some A/F tuning to do and some high RPM belt squeal to work on. I don’t think the numbers are too bad for my first project like this. I’m running an L-82 w/Vortec heads, ~10.1 compression Edelbrock Performer intake, Comp Magnum 270 cam and duels with stock exhaust manifolds.

My C3 loses roughly 22 % from engine dyno to chassis dyno
I know this because I have done it. Same goes for you, you can't measures net hp very well the only comparison you can make is your motor on an engine dyno ( gross HP ) and in the Vette on chassis dyno ( wheel HP ) .
The guy who gave you the HP numbers would be talking about Net HP numbers as in a C5 where you would have the Net HP from GM and then you put it on a chassis dyno. They have good tight drivetrains and only lose 12-15% max from Net Hp.
I have seen many ZZ4's ( 350 HP Gross ) on a chassis dyno they range 240-265RWHP

Not trying to rain on anyones parade here, but you can not calculate drivetrain loss as a percentage... My explanation:
Example:
350ci. - 350 HP X .20 = 70 HP loss
572ci. - 700 HP X .20 = 140 HP loss
Why would a 572 lose twice the amount of HP than a 350ci? You only lose a fixed number of HP from your flywheel to your wheels...
Friction is the reason for most of the HP loss. The friction between gear surfaces, the friction between bearing surfaces, ect. With more HP you create more friction at all the contact points in the driveline so more power is lost. Loss due to fluid viscosity will remain pretty much constant but it is a much lower percentage of the total driveline power loss.
